F.C.M.C.’s CEO Dawnett Willis: Floyd County Emergency Medical Services System Five-Year Levy Discussion

COMMUNITY CONVERSATIONS BROUGHT TO YOU BY FLOYD COUNTY MEDICAL CENTER


Floyd County Medical Center’s CEO Dawnett Willis who is also co-chair of the Floyd County Emergency Medical Services System Advisory Council, joined the show on Friday (10/25/24) to discuss the upcoming five-year levy vote that would help fund emergency medical services in Floyd County.
